    Understanding Technical SEO

    Technical SEO encompasses a set of practices aimed at optimizing the technical aspects of a website to enhance its visibility and indexing by search engines. It focuses on the backend elements that affect how search engines crawl, index, and rank your website. The ultimate goal of Technical SEO is to create a seamless and efficient website structure that not only improves user experience but also facilitates search engine bots’ understanding of your content.

    The Significance of Technical SEO

    1. Crawlability and Indexing: Search engine bots need to navigate your website effectively. Technical SEO ensures that your site is easily crawlable and indexable, allowing search engines to find and rank your content accurately.
    2. Page Loading Speed: The speed at which your web pages load is a critical factor for both user experience and search engine rankings. Technical SEO optimizes page loading times, reducing bounce rates and improving search visibility.
    3. Mobile-Friendliness: With mobile devices driving a significant portion of web traffic, ensuring your website is mobile-friendly is essential. Technical SEO ensures responsive design and optimal mobile performance.
    4. Structured Data Markup: Implementing structured data markup (schema markup) helps search engines understand the context of your content, leading to enhanced search results with rich snippets.
    5. HTTPS and Security: Technical SEO ensures your website is secure by implementing HTTPS encryption, which is not only a ranking factor but also builds trust with users.
    6. XML Sitemaps: Creating and submitting XML sitemaps helps search engines discover and index your web pages efficiently.
    7. Canonicalization: Technical SEO resolves duplicate content issues by specifying canonical URLs, preventing potential penalties for duplicate content.
    8. URL Structure: An organized URL structure not only aids users in navigation but also assists search engines in understanding the hierarchy of your content.
    9. Pagination and Pagination Handling: Properly handling paginated content (content spread across multiple pages) through rel=”next” and rel=”prev” tags ensures search engines index the entire series accurately.
    10. Robots.txt and Meta Robots Tags: Using robots.txt and meta robots tags, Technical SEO controls which parts of your site search engines can crawl and index.

    Technical SEO Strategies

    1. Website Audit: Conduct a comprehensive technical audit to identify issues such as broken links, duplicate content, slow loading pages, and more.
    2. Page Speed Optimization: Compress images, enable browser caching, minify code, and leverage content delivery networks (CDNs) to improve page loading times.
    3. Mobile Optimization: Ensure responsive design, test mobile usability, and optimize images for mobile devices.
    4. SSL Certificate: Implement an SSL certificate to enable HTTPS encryption and enhance website security.
    5. Structured Data Implementation: Add schema markup to relevant content to provide context for search engines.
    6. XML Sitemap Creation and Submission: Generate XML sitemaps and submit them to search engines for efficient indexing.
    7. Canonicalization and Redirects: Address duplicate content issues through canonical tags and set up proper redirects for moved or deleted content.
    8. Robots.txt and Meta Robots Tags: Use these tools to control search engine crawlers’ access to different parts of your website.
    9. Server and Hosting Optimization: Ensure your server and hosting environment are optimized for speed, uptime, and security.
    10. Monitor and Analyze: Regularly monitor your website’s performance using tools like Google Search Console and Google Analytics. Identify and address technical issues promptly.
